The below graph shows the average terraced house price in the Tameside local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 130 STOCKPORT ROAD sales from January 1995 and February 2022 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the January 1995 sale was for 9%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 9% below the HPI over time, until the February 2022 sale, where it falls to 11%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 11% below the HPI.
